Effect of Foliage Cuttings on Seed Yield and Quality of Coriander (Coriandrum sativum L.)

Abstract: Coriander (Coriandrum sativum L.) is an important seed spices crop of family Apiaceae (Umbelliferae) and possess 2n=22 chromosomes with cross-pollination as mode of reproduction. A field experiment was conducted at CCS Haryana Agricultural University, Hisar to study the effect of foliage cuttings on seed yield and quality of Coriander. The Research material comprised of four genotypes viz. DH-5, DH-36, DH-228 and DH-246 was grown with three replications in factorial RBD. The foliage cutting was taken to make d… Show more

“…Coriander seed have aromatic odour and taste of coriander fruits due to an essential oil, which is made up of hydrocarbon and oxygenated compounds. Besides the essential oil, the seed contain 16.1% fatty oil, 14.1% protein, 21.6% carbohydrate, 32.6% fibers, 11.2% moisture and 4.4% mineral matters and coriander leaves are rich source of vitamin A and Vitamin C (Singh et al, 2017) Plant growth regulators (PGRs), have emerged as magic chemical that could increase agricultural production at an unprecedented rate and help in removing or circumventing many of the barrier imposed by genetics and environment (Nickel, 1982). Effectiveness of PGRs depends upon several factors viz.…”
